Abstract

Methods are provided for making restriction endonucleases with reduced star activity by one or more targeted mutations to a catalytic site within the restriction endonuclease. Examples of modifications to restriction endonucleases with significant sequence identity with KpnI are provided and reduced star activity demonstrated.

Claims (14)

1. A variant KpnI restriction endonuclease having at least 90% sequence identity with SEQ ID NO: 13 wherein

the amino acid at the position corresponding to amino acid 163 of SEQ ID NO: 13 is not Asp (D);

the amino acid at the position corresponding to amino acid 165 of SEQ ID NO: 13 is not Lys (K);

the amino acid at the position corresponding to amino acid 148 of SEQ ID NO: 13 is not a Asp (D);

the amino acid at the position corresponding to amino acid 175 of SEQ ID NO: 13 is not Gln (Q);

or

the amino acids at the positions corresponding to amino acids 163 and 165 of SEQ ID NO: 13 are not Asp (D) and Lys (K), respectively.
